Amenities

William Gray by Gray Collection offers Spa William Gray and a seasonal outdoor pool with therapeutic jets and a waterfall. The thermal experience includes a Himalayan salt room, Finnish sauna, eucalyptus steam room, and relaxation space. Complimentary valet parking, bathrobes, and sandals enhance the guest experience.

Wellness

Spa William Gray offers a wide range of treatments, including the signature treatment using a heated quartz bed filled with warm quartz sand. The spa is recognized as one of the best in Canada and provides various massage therapies tailored to individual needs. Exclusive packages for couples and spa memberships are available, providing numerous options for relaxation.

Dining Onsite

William Gray By Gray Collection offers unique dining experiences that blend contemporary flavors with traditional ingredients. From intimate candlelit dinners to al fresco dining in the heart of Old Port, guests are invited to indulge in a culinary feast that highlights the essence of Montreal.

Maggie Oakes

Premium steakhouse featuring locally sourced ingredients
Ambiance
A warm and inviting setting perfect for candlelit dinners, with a focus on sustainability and natural origins
Key Offerings
Signature steaks, carefully crafted seasonal dishes, and an extensive wine selection, ideal for romantic evenings or special celebrations
Reservation
Recommended for dinner service
Open daily from 07:30 AM to 10:00 PM for breakfast, lunch, and dinner
